Off the Chamber is a concert series founded and directed by composers Ethan D’Ver and Zach Hicks celebrating chamber music written for nonstandard combinations of instruments. Each concert features classic works alongside world premieres for one or more of these oddball ensembles.

Join us on September 14th for an eclectic and rousing program featuring:

  • Benjamin Britten’s Gemini Variations for flute, violin and piano with four-hands
  • Camille Saint-Saëns’s Caprice sur des Airs Danois et Russes for flute, oboe, clarinet and piano
  • World premieres of pieces by the celebrated Ukrainian composer Alexander Rodin; the ever-popular composer and pianist Felix Jarrar; and Off the Chamber co-founder, composer and flutist Zach Hicks.
